Cowboys Reportedly Eyeing Maxx Crosby as Micah Parsons Replacement

The Dallas Cowboys are reportedly interested in trading for Las Vegas Raiders star pass rusher Maxx Crosby as a potential replacement for Micah Parsons.

Published on Feb. 23, 2026

The Dallas Cowboys are reportedly considering a bold trade move to acquire star pass rusher Maxx Crosby from the Las Vegas Raiders as a potential replacement for Micah Parsons, who the Cowboys traded away last offseason. Crosby, a five-time Pro Bowler, would provide a dominant presence on the Cowboys' defensive line alongside Quinnen Williams and Kenny Clark.

Why it matters

The Cowboys' defense struggled mightily in 2025, giving up the most points and passing yards in the league. Acquiring a player of Crosby's caliber could help shore up their defensive issues and make them a more formidable team in the NFC.

The details

Crosby, 28, is coming off a season where he recorded 73 tackles, 28 tackles for loss, 20 quarterback hits, and 10 sacks. He recently signed a three-year, $106.5 million extension with the Raiders, but the Cowboys could potentially use some of the assets they acquired in the Micah Parsons trade to land Crosby.

  • In 2025, the Cowboys gave up the most points and passing yards in the NFL.
  • Last offseason, the Cowboys traded Micah Parsons to the Green Bay Packers in exchange for Kenny Clark and two first-round picks.
